On Tuesday, Kingdom Story Company announced that it has renewed a three-year first-look deal with Lionsgate. In 2024, the two companies collaborated on “Ordinary Angels,” which starred Hilary Swank and Alan Ritchson, “Unsung Hero,” which starred for KING + COUNTRY’s Joel Smallbone, and “The Best Christmas Pageant Ever.”
